Transaction 12ac28dd2296bd8408245a00f81d1c74199543ad8c1ceb2264f497ed54f150ee
1 Input
2 Outputs
- 12ac28dd2296bd8408245a00f81d1c74199543ad8c1ceb2264f497ed54f150ee:0
- 12ac28dd2296bd8408245a00f81d1c74199543ad8c1ceb2264f497ed54f150ee:1
value 39137576
address 1PtyQYMxXA2hasrdZtaSkDPUbeBuCiBDbh
value 1620000
address 3FFeCRxh5SowjGjahVxamQwKfu9VZKRTyF